POSITION SUMMARY This position works in a senior level role in an assigned area of warehouse operations, including stocking, storage rotation, expiration dates, lot number tracking, picking, packing, storage logistics, order filling, shipping, receiving, customer service and computerized item order entry. Provides leadership and training to junior members of the warehouse staff.

Responsibilities

  • As assigned, receives and checks in delivered goods from vendors and returned products from customers. Verifies orders as accurate and intact, including special orders. Documents and communicates damage, shipping errors, and/or other discrepancies. Must demonstrate correct work procedures for dock safety and truck loading and unloading procedures.
  • Maintains an accurate accounting of goods movement. Inputs receipts, returns and corrections into the Materials Management Information System. Follows standard procedures for all system documentation requirements.
  • As assigned, provides training for new staff members in warehouse work procedures and equipment operation.
  • Stores new stock and assures that all items in assigned areas are stored appropriately. Rotates stock in date order and maintains a clean and orderly storage area.
  • Fills orders accurately and in a timely manner. Records orders filled, notes any out-of-stock items or product substitutions for filled orders.
  • As assigned, assists customers with service and supply needs.
  • As assigned, operates and maintains warehouse equipment such as fork lifts, pallet jacks, lift trucks and cleaning equipment. Must be licensed to operate reach trucks, order pickers, pacers and walkie riders and trained to follow all standard operating procedures related to safe operation of equipment to include tether and belt safety, battery care, and charging.
  • Performs a variety of cleaning and maintenance duties as assigned, including the cleaning of floors, storage areas, equipment and building areas. Notifies supervisor of any malfunctioning equipment or unsafe work areas or tools.
  • Works independently under regular supervision. Follows defined procedures. Determines priorities and makes decisions on variances to best meet customer needs.
